The only advice I can offer is that my buddy put a 88-2000 civic short shifter in his crx with a B16A2 with hasport linkage. That shifter was the biggest pain in the ***. In neutral, the shifter would pull towards the far right side of the shifting grid. Harder than **** for 1st and 2nd gear. Powershifting from 1st to 2nd resulted in 1st to 4th because it pulled so hard to the right.
